Step 6: Drain the Proctorline exam queue before cutover. Pause intake, wait for in-flight proctoring sessions to flush, confirm queue depth is zero in the Lanternview dashboard. Then push the new consumer build to the standby pool. The push must be signed; verify against the key below.

deploy key for tawef-fahaf: bky13_g3HEideuTscRu

TICKET-2210: Heads up, new folks — the cred our Slimjar pipeline uses to push slimmed container images to the Harborfen registry expired last night, so builds are red. Nothing's broken beyond that. We rotated it this morning; just update your local env with the key below.

service key, kagep-yafop: qvz23-ZKPHptIdEFAcWdmbBSRvIiM

Ticket: Config drift on StormRelay fan-out nodes

Welcome aboard — this one is a good first task. Two of the four StormRelay fan-out nodes are serving weather alerts with stale settings; they were patched by hand during the Galehaven outage and never reconciled. Please compare each node against the canonical set and bring them back in line. The canonical configuration that all four nodes should match is below.

config for bahop-baduf:
[kasion]
team = lamath
access_code = ac_d807e5
host = kasion.paliqcloud.corp
port = 4000
owner = julix.tamvan
peer = frair.qorvelsoft.local